WebPage 1 of 3 INSTRUCTIONS FOR FILING ESTIMATED TAX VOUCHERS 2024 42A740-S4 (9-22) Commonwealth of Kentucky DEPARTMENT OF REVENUE WHAT’S NEW FOR2024 … WebC Corporations can choose when their fiscal year ends while an S Corporation’s fiscal year end must be December 31. If a C Corp has been using a fiscal year end other than December 31, it must change to a December 31 fiscal year end if it converts to an S Corp. And if the S Corp status is later revoked, it cannot change from the 12/31 fiscal ...

Web16 Dec 2024 · Option 2: Merger - Form a new corporation or LLC and merge the old. Another way to formally transfer an LLC or corporation is to form the corporation or LLC in the new state and then merge the old corporation or LLC into the new one. This is a statutory transaction you will have to comply with merger provisions of the corporation or LLC laws ...
